Tertiary Alcohol- or β-Hydroxy γ-Lactam-Based HIV-1 Protease Inhibitors : Microwave Applications in Batch and Continuous Flow Organic Synthesis

Öhrngren, Per January 2011 (has links)
Since the outbreak of the HIV/AIDS pandemic in the 1980s, the disease has cost the lives of over 30 million people, and a further 33 million are currently living with the HIV infection. With the appropriate treatment, HIV/AIDS can today be regarded as a chronic but manageable disease. However, treatment is not available globally and UNAIDS still estimates that there are currently 5000 AIDS-related deaths worldwide per day. HIV protease inhibitors (PIs) constitute one of the fundaments of HIV treatment, and are commonly used in so-called highly active antiretroviral therapy (HAART), together with reverse transcriptase inhibitors. Although there are ten PIs on the market, there is still a need for novel structures. The rapid development of resistant strains, due to the high frequency of mutations, together with the commonly observed adverse effects of the drugs available, illustrate the need to develop new potent structures. Two novel scaffolds were investigated in this work. A tertiary alcohol-containing scaffold comprising a three-carbon tether, and a β-hydroxy γ-lactam-based scaffold were designed, synthesized and evaluated using enzyme- and cell-based assays. X-ray analyses of inhibitors from each class provided information on inhibitor–protease interactions. The inhibitors containing the tertiary alcohol provided at best an enzymatic inhibition (Ki) of 2.3 nM, and an inhibition in the cell-based assay (EC50) of 0.17 µM. The γ-lactam-based inhibitors exhibited better inhibition than the first series; the best values being Ki = 0.7 nM and EC50 = 0.04 µM. The second part of these studies involved the evaluation of a novel non-resonance continuous-flow microwave instrument. The instrument was validated regarding heating capacity, temperature stability and temperature homogeneity. A number of model reactions were performed with low- and high-microwave-absorbing solvents. It was found that the microwave heating source allowed rapid temperature adjustment, together with easily regulated, flow-dependent reaction times, providing an efficient tool for reaction optimisation.

[en] TOWARDS DIRECT SPATIAL MANIPULATION OF VIRTUAL 3D OBJECTS USING VISUAL TRACKING AND GESTURE RECOGNITION OF UNMARKED HANDS / [pt] RUMO À MANIPULAÇÃO DIRETA ESPACIAL DE OBJETOS VIRTUAIS 3D USANDO RASTREAMENTO BASEADO EM VISÃO E NO RECONHECIMENTO DE GESTOS DE MÃOS SEM MARCADORES

SINISA KOLARIC 03 November 2008 (has links)
[pt] A necessidade de executar manipulações espaciais (como seleção, deslocamento, rotação, e escalamento) de objetos virtuais 3D é comum a muitos tipos de aplicações do software, inclusive aplicações de computer-aided design (CAD), computer-aided modeling (CAM) e aplicações de visualização científica e de engenharia. Neste trabalho é apresentado um protótipo de aplicação para manipulação de objetos virtuais 3D utilizando movimentos livres de mãos e sem o uso de marcadores, podendo-se fazer gestos com uma ou duas mãos. O usuário move as mãos no volume de trabalho situado imediatamente acima da mesa, e o sistema integra ambas as mãos (seus centróides) no ambiente virtual que corresponde a este volume de trabalho. As mãos são detectadas e seus gestos reconhecidos usando o método de detecção de Viola-Jones. Tal reconhecimento de gestos é assim usado para ligar e desligar modalidades da manipulação. O rastreamento 3D de até duas mãos é então obtido por uma combinação de rastreamento 2D chamado flocks- of-KLT-features e reconstrução 3D baseada em triangulação estéreo. / [en] The need to perform spatial manipulations (like selection, translation, rotation, and scaling) of virtual 3D objects is common to many types of software applications, including computer-aided design (CAD), computer-aided modeling (CAM) and scientific and engineering visualization applications. In this work, a prototype application for manipulation of 3D virtual objects using free-hand 3D movements of bare (that is, unmarked, uninstrumented) hands, as well as using one-handed and two-handed manipulation gestures, is demonstrated. The user moves his hands in the work volume situated immediately above the desktop, and the system effectively integrates both hands (their centroids) into the virtual environment corresponding to this work volume. The hands are being detected and their posture recognized using the Viola-Jones detection method, and the hand posture recognition thus obtained is then used for switching between manipulation modes. Full 3D tracking of up to two hands is obtained by a combination of 2D flocksof-KLT-features tracking and 3D reconstruction based on stereo riangulation.

Analyzing Nonlinear Rheological Properties of Food Through Fourier Transform Coupled with Chebyshev Decomposition and Sequential Physical Processes Methodologies

Anh Nghi Minh Le (17585562) 11 December 2023 (has links)
<p dir="ltr">Understanding the nonlinear rheological properties of food is essential for improving processes involving large-amplitude deformation such as pumping, extrusion, and consumer consumption. The development of mathematical analyses for analyzing these nonlinear responses has witnessed a notable upswing in the past decades. A novel mathematical analysis called "Sequence of Physical Processes" (SPP) was developed by Rogers et al. in 2011. Ever since, SPP has shown tremendous potential in characterizing and predicting the nonlinear rheological behavior of soft materials and polymers, yet more investigations are required to validate the efficacy of the SPP approach in the realm of food materials. Therefore, this thesis focuses on applying SPP method onto a range of food materials. Most importantly, we compared the analysis with the results obtained from the well-established Ewoldt-McKinley method of coupling “Fourier Transform with Chebyshev Decomposition” (FTC). As a result, it is found that SPP can provide a detailed picture of the material’s deformation history within an oscillation cycle. The time-dependent nature of SPP data allows a more accurate capture of important rheological transitions, which leads to a higher correlation with compositional and microstructural changes in comparison to the FTC method. Recognizing the potential of SPP analysis in studying food materials, this research emphasizes the necessity for further exploration across a diverse array of food types. The thesis contributes valuable insights to the evolving landscape of nonlinear rheological understanding, with the potential to improving methodologies in food processing.</p>

[en] JOB 14:13-17: THE THEOLOGICAL MEANING IN HIS SOCIAL-HISTORICAL CONTEXT / [pt] JÓ 14,13-17: SIGNIFICADO TEOLÓGICO EM SEU CONTEXTO HISTÓRICO-SOCIAL

EDNEA MARTINS ORNELLA 09 October 2013 (has links)
[pt] Este trabalho estuda o texto de Jó 14,13 17, considerando sua data de redação, de forma a permitir a compreensão do contexto e consequente significado teológico. Com a datação do texto, as fontes históricas, bíblicas e não bíblicas permitem concluir o contexto histórico, econômico, social e religioso da época, e suas implicações na vida do povo de Israel. Comenta-se o significado dos termos e expressões usados no texto poético. Estabelece-se, então, o que motivou o autor a desejar ser escondido no sheol, por tempo determinado, até YHWH desistir de sua ira e voltar a se recordar dele. Analisa-se, também, como a doutrina da retribuição influenciou o conflito que surgiu no meio da comunidade e como ele foi enfrentado. A poesia de Jó 14,13 17 é parte do esforço desenvolvido para solução dos conflitos sociais causados pela miséria e sofrimento do povo. Enquadra-se no contexto do trabalho pastoral que conclamou a classe social alta a uma atitude de solidariedade, como resposta à convocação de YHWH ao homem. / [en] The present paper studies the text of Job 14 two point 13 17, taking into account the time and the context in which it was written in order to allow the understanding of its theological significance. Given the information on the text dating, historical, biblical and non-biblical sources establish the historical, economic, social and religious context of that time, and its implication on the lives of the People of Israel. The meaning of terms and expressions are analyzed in the poetic text. This study establishes what prompted the author’s wish to be hidden in Sheol for a given time, awaiting for the divine wrath to end, of provided that YHWH could still remember him. This paper also analyses how the doctrine of retribution influenced the conflict that arose in middle of the community and how it was faced. The poetry of Job 14 two point 13 17 is part of the effort to solve social conflicts caused by the misery and suffering of the people. This text falls within the context of the pastoral work developed, which urged the upper class to show an attitude of solidarity as a response to the summons of YHWH to man.
